Output 7db3b629ebefebaae395e483aab67202bcd1297b9a12037b5eda32364dcf6c06:1

value
9828658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406c31da73bdde8300ebf12400d1bddff13301b3 OP_EQUAL
address
37ZenKhV8f3rdSRhUwRUAV6x5mJWcMEqzw
transaction
7db3b629ebefebaae395e483aab67202bcd1297b9a12037b5eda32364dcf6c06
confirmations
501748
spent
true